Meaning of "absolutely terrified"

The phrase 'absolutely terrified' describes a state of extreme fear or fright. It indicates that someone is completely and intensely scared or alarmed about a situation or something they have encountered. This phrase is often used to emphasize the severity or intensity of one's fear, suggesting a high level of emotional distress or panic
